## Approvals: Static-Analysis Baseline

The Thornvale scanner's baseline file suppresses known findings in legacy modules. Any edit to the baseline — adding, removing, or rescoping entries — requires security review before merge. Reviewers should confirm each suppression references a tracked remediation task. Authority to approve baseline changes is held by:

signatory, hahop-kajeg: Giliel Caswyn

// Dark-mode support in the Lumenfall admin dashboard.
// Plugin authors: do not hardcode colors. Resolve tokens through the
// ThemeBridge client below; it returns the active palette and listens
// for scheme changes so your panels flip without a reload.
// Contrast ratios are enforced server-side — submissions that bypass
// tokens fail review. Initialize the client once per plugin, at mount,
// never per render. The client authenticates against the internal
// ThemeBridge service. Use the key that follows.

API key for hagug-kajof: vxb4-HrJ9

[ ] Key ceremony, step 7 — NightLoom backfill scheduler. Confirm both custodians present. Rotate the signing key used by the nightly backfill scheduler; old key stays valid 48h for in-flight jobs. Update the keyring on scheduler nodes olm-1 through olm-4 only — worker pools pull automatically. Record ceremony time in the ops ledger. Do not skip the dry-run backfill against the staging lake. Recovery of the sealed keyring requires the passphrase recorded immediately below this item.

vault phrase of fahip-bagag = drudor-ulays-zoreth-fenir-rusiel-jorir-ulair-joreth-ulavan-ralael

Handover: Per-tenant rate quotas (Quotley)

Hey Marit — handing off the quota service before my sabbatical. Plugin authors hitting the Quotley API get 200 req/min per tenant by default; bursts go through the token bucket in quota-core. Overrides live in the tenant config, not code, so don't hardcode anything. Escalations go to the platform channel. If the quota vault ever locks up, you'll need the recovery passphrase, which is:

vault phrase of yaguf-hahaf = druath-holix